Whiteout Conditions Trigger Multiple Collisions, Force County Road 92 Closure Near Barrie
Severe winter weather has created hazardous driving conditions in the Barrie area, leading to a significant road closure. Ontario Provincial Police (OPP) were forced to shut down County Road 92 on Wednesday after multiple collisions occurred, with officers reporting dangerous whiteout conditions that severely reduced visibility for motorists.

Police Emphasize Winter Driving Preparedness
Law enforcement officials remind drivers that winter conditions require additional precautions:
- Ensure your vehicle is properly equipped with winter tires
- Maintain increased following distance between vehicles
- Keep an emergency kit in your vehicle with blankets, food, and water
- Check road conditions and weather forecasts before traveling
- Be prepared to adjust travel plans when severe weather warnings are issued
